"Arku" is a word in CEBUANO

arku CEBUANO
Definition:

arku n {1} arch placed over a thoroughfare to commemorate s.t.
{2} arc.
v [A13; a12b(1)] {1} make, put an arch s.w.
{2} [A] form an arc.
Miarku ang ági sa kwítis, The fireworks formed an arch.
